One of the things he kids love creating was this fun little alien in his space ship.
We took 2 paper plates and I got the kids to colour them on both sides.
Using a clear plastic cup, I measured and cut a hole in just the top plate so the cup was able to slide through the hole.
After the kids were done colouring, we glued on some fun foam stars (from the Dollar Store) then I glued the little green alien to just the bottom plate by creasing a fold in him.  I slid the plastic cup through the hole in the top plate and then over the alien, then stapled the 2 plates together.
The kids flew their alien ships everywhere.




This was the jet pack we made using recycled water bottles, decorated with some coloured tapes from the Dollar Store and some tissue paper.  They flew around all day and loved it!

Lastly, we created this scene depicting day and night.
I used 2 paper plates.  The one on the back has a piece of blue paper glued on half and black on the other half.  The plate on the top is cut in half and fastened to the bottom one so when the kids turned it, they would see day turn into night.
